Do Brazilian Citizens Need a Visa for Liberia?

Brazilian citizens are required to obtain a visa to travel to Liberia. Liberia has an official visa application process necessary for Brazilian tourists to enter the country.

What is a Liberia Tourist Visa?

A Liberia tourist visa is an official document that allows Brazilian citizens to stay in Liberia for tourism purposes. This visa is generally valid for 30 days and grants a single entry. However, there are some important points to consider during the visa application process.

Required Documents for Liberia Visa

The following documents are required for the application for a Liberia tourist visa:

Required DocumentDescription
Valid PassportYour passport must be valid for at least 6 months from your travel dates.
2 Passport PhotosPhotos taken within the last 6 months with a white background are required.
Flight and Accommodation InformationRound-trip flight tickets and a reservation for your accommodation.
Proof of Financial StatusBank statement for the last 3 months or sufficient cash.
Travel Health InsuranceIt is recommended to obtain health insurance that will be valid in Liberia.

Application Process for Liberia Visa

To obtain a Liberia tourist visa, you should follow these steps:

Step 1: Fill Out the Application Form

Download and fill out the application form from Liberia's official consulate website or the relevant visa application center.

Step 2: Gather Required Documents

Prepare the above-mentioned documents completely and attach them to the application form.

Step 3: Pay the Visa Fee

The following fees apply for the Liberia tourist visa:

Processing TimeVisa Fee (USD)
Expedited Visa$255.00 - processed within 3-5 business days.
Express Visa$230.00 - processed within 5-7 business days.
Urgent Visa$180.00 - processed within 12-14 business days.

Step 4: Submit Your Application

Submit your application along with the prepared documents to the Liberia consulate or the authorized visa application center.

Step 5: Wait for Visa Approval

Wait for the specified time for your application to be processed. Once approved, a visa stamp will be placed in your passport.

Preparations Before Traveling to Liberia

It is important to make some preparations before traveling to Liberia:

Local Currency

The official currency of Liberia is the Liberian Dollar (LRD). It is recommended to exchange cash before your trip, as ATMs may not be available in all areas.

Communication and Language

The official language of Liberia is English. It may be helpful to download a translation app to communicate with the locals during your trip.

Travel Tips in Liberia

Here are some tips to consider while traveling in Liberia:

Try Local Cuisine

Liberian cuisine offers a variety of flavors, from seafood to local vegetables. Don't forget to try local dishes such as Jollof rice, Palava sauce, and Fufu.

Safety Precautions

Be cautious to ensure your safety while traveling in Liberia. Keep your valuables secure and be careful in crowded places. Also, follow the advice of local authorities and hotel management.
